On my current playthrough I was rushing through with a drow dual wielding fighter. I spoke with her and traded with her ( i think I haven't talked to her in the groove as a trader beforehand) After the trading was done i swarmed her with my party particularly basic stuff me playing drow dual wielding battlemaster fighter, shadowheart , gale and astarion as thief rogue dual wielding a +1 shortsword and a dagger. I popped bless on all and a potion of strength i bought from the hag herself and attacked her in her granny form which iniated a fight. She got feared from the battlemaster attack, I popped a haste potion and focused all my attacks on her, including guiding bolt and magic missiles level 2 spam on her. Through fear CC i killed her on the spot and then proceeded to kill the red caps.
Interesting things happen once she has died this way.
1. The lair effects such as poison clouds dissapeared.
2. The people with the masks I could talk to (maybe you could save them. I 'd have to replay to confirm)
3. A 2nd body of the hag appeared in the proper boss room area with the cage.
To which I could cast speak with dead and she reveals additional dialogue about her plans with the unborn child.
4. A new option popped up after getting Mayrina out of the cage. ( The plans the Hag had for the baby)
5. She gave me a necklace as a reward.
6. A new dialogue option occurred in the end area with the coffin of her husband.

There's no need to kill Auntie Ethel this way. You can kill her and save Mayrina, and when she approaches you, talk to Auntie Ethel corpse with another character, and she will tell you about her plans. Then, change the character approached by Mayrina and tell her about her baby. She will gives you the Mayrina's Locket. I know, it's a bit more intricate, but it's easier than kill Ethel in two turns.

Larian should change it and gives us time to talk to Auntie Ethel before Mayrina approaches.

So i've killed the hag a few times, discovered that during combat, around 50% health(?), Hag will break the combat and start to talk, if Wyll the human warlock is in your group, she will suggest a deal to save her life. She will offer more power to the warlock to make him a hero with much power and flee with the girl, although when i wanted to try out WHAT kind of power she talked about when I didnt want to waste a solid save, I couldn't get her to talk anymore.

The power she talks about is a piece of her hair. This is a consumable (much like Volos Ersatz Eye) that boosts a single stat of your choosing by 1.

So for example, Laezel starts with a 17 in str. With this, you can get her to 18 (+4) and then use the ability score improvement at level 4 to either increase str to 20 (+5) or get Great Weapon Master.

If you get her health low enough she offers you a deal. Plus 1 to one of your stats of choice. In return you can't kill her and she gets to leave with mayrina. But with a high enough skill check you can even save the girl to.(patch 6)
